Lost all confidence in this App
Although I love the convenience of the NHS app. Its of no use if the GP's and Pharmacist don't use it correctly or they are not getting the information required to complete a simple repeat prescription. On numerous occasions both me and my family, have done a repeat prescription request only to arrive at the pharmacy two weeks later (not having received a text saying its ready) to be told there is no prescription ordered. We know we raised a request as the app will not allow us to order more. Then you have to start the whole process again and wait a week without heart medication because someone has not clicked the box. Notification are needed that the GP has authorised the request and the Pharmacist have received the request and the prescription will be ready for collection in 5 working days. SIMPLE. That is the only way you'll know when to visit the pharmacy to collect.

Bureaucratic gatekeeping- wastes everyone’s time and stops you seeing a doctor
Clearly, the current NHS App/online system is designed to reduce GP appointments rather than genuinely help patients. It acts as an effective gatekeeper: if you persist long enough you might get what you need; many people simply give up, ignore symptoms, head to A&E, or stop treatment altogether.
My latest experience trying, to continuing a prescription, is typical and perfectly illustrates the problem:
I completed a long, largely irrelevant online questionnaire.
The next day, waiting by the phone for a call, I received an automatic email rejection: “No, you can’t have that.”
I tried to book a proper appointment on the app — blocked with the message “you cannot request prescriptions this way.”
I walked into the surgery. The receptionist told me “you should be able to do this on the app,” then submitted the request manually while making me feel in the wrong.
Now I have no idea whether a prescription has been approved or not. No notification will be given. If nothing appears at the pharmacy in 5 days (as I suspect), I get to walk back in and start the whole process again and see if I can actually see a doctor.
Ten years ago, this was simple: a quick phone call or word with the receptionist, a short appointment (often same or next day), the GP - who knew you - would check what was needed (quick exam if required), and the matter was sorted in minutes.
Today, what used to take 5–10 minutes of doctor time has turned into hours of patient and receptionist effort - questionnaires, dead-end messages, conflicting advice, repeated visits and phone calls - with no guarantee of success.
The system is highly inefficient, stressful, and confusing. It is actively driving patients away from routine care. (For anxious, elderly, less tech-savvy or time-poor people it is simply inaccessible.) The end result? More serious conditions downstream, more cost, more pressure on A&E, and an enormous waste of time for everyone.
This is not a teething problem with the app. It is a policy choice that has replaced a straightforward, human process with an over-engineered bureaucratic mess.
The digital-first approach is working brilliantly at one thing: reducing productive GP appointments. Unfortunately, it is doing so at the expense of timely, safe patients care.
